Push cart operator robbed man who refused to give him cigarette -court hears

Michael White

A push cart operator was yesterday remanded to prison after he was charged with robbing a man who refused his request for a cigarette.

Michael White, 48, of 177 Triumph Village, East Coast Demerara, stood in the courtroom of Georgetown Magistrate Faith McGusty, who read the charge to him.

It is alleged that the accused on April 22nd, at Commerce Street, while armed with a knife, robbed Jiram Seetram of an $8,000 BLU phone and $3,000.
